Summary
Importance of the Topic
Aqueous calibration solutions certified as reference materials are crucial for ensuring accuracy and traceability in quantitative analyses across various spectrometric and electroanalytical techniques. By providing well-characterized concentrations of target analytes in a defined matrix, these solutions support reliable method validation, instrument calibration, and quality control in research, industrial, and regulatory laboratories.
Objectives and Overview of the Certificate
This certificate documents the production, certification, and intended use of ASTASOL® AN9087MC, an aqueous calibration solution containing seven platinum group elements and gold, each at a certified concentration of 100.0 ± 0.5 mg/L at 20 °C. The document aligns with ISO Guide 31 and ISO 17034 to ensure proper quality management and traceability to SI units.
Methodology and Instrumentation
The solution was prepared gravimetrically using primary high-purity compounds and a hydrochloric acid matrix (20 % v/v) in ultrapure water. Certified values were verified through:
- Gravimetric and titrimetric primary methods for mass fraction determination
- Atomic absorption spectrometry (AAS) and atomic emission spectrometry (AES)
- Inductively coupled plasma optical emission spectrometry (ICP-OES)
Main Results and Discussion
Each analyte (Au, Ir, Os, Pd, Pt, Rh, Ru) was certified at 100.0 mg/L with an expanded uncertainty (k = 2) of ± 0.5 mg/L. Key findings include:
- High homogeneity demonstrated across the batch
- Stability guaranteed over a two-year shelf life when stored properly
- Trace impurities of common elements were below detection limits, ensuring matrix compatibility and minimal interferences
Benefits and Practical Applications of the Method
The certified solution facilitates:
- Accurate calibration of AAS, AES, ICP-OES, ICP-MS, and select electroanalytical techniques
- Validation of analytical methods in environmental, pharmaceutical, and metallurgical settings
- Traceability of measurement results to SI units

Conclusion
ASTASOL® AN9087MC provides a robust, traceable calibration standard for key precious-metal analytes. Its rigorous certification and stability profile make it an invaluable tool for laboratories aiming to maintain high standards of measurement accuracy and compliance.
Used Instrumentation
- High-precision analytical balance for gravimetric preparation
- Sub-boiling distillation system for HCl purification
- Ultrapure water system (18 MΩ·cm, 0.22 µm filtered)
- AAS and AES spectrometers
- ICP-OES and ICP-MS instruments
- Density meter with temperature control at 20 °C
